Transaction 8e6da51741f2208f637543a5685b9287252591bafac23cad372971fe4fe29373
1 Input
1 Output
-
8e6da51741f2208f637543a5685b9287252591bafac23cad372971fe4fe29373:0
- value
- 15386
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00094ad3285914b1425c896a0c7c65dfb5b2812c OP_EQUAL
- address
- 31hD4BZsDiBgRVAPqbzGh7Bxr9nDxtVe75